Please enable JavaScript to use CodeHS

NY 7-8: 7-8.CT.7

CodeHS Lessons

Design or remix a program that uses a variable to maintain the current value of a key piece of information.

Standard
3.2 Variables
3.3 User Input
3.4 Basic Math
Standard
3.2 Variables and Types
12.1 Tuples
12.2 Lists
13.1 2d Lists
13.4 Dictionaries
21.5 Class Variables vs. Instance Variables
18.3 Creating Graphics Using Variables
17.3 Creating Graphics Using Variables
24.10 Variables
24.15 Clickable Interaction
24.21 Putting Together Control Structures
Standard
27.5 Class Variables vs. Instance Variables
Standard
9.2 Variables
9.3 User Input
9.4 Basic Math in JavaScript
Standard
4.1 Programming Concepts
Standard
2.2 Variables
2.3 User Input
2.4 Basic Math
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math
Standard
8.3 Variables
8.5 Color Transitions
8.7 Direction
8.8 Mouse Data
8.9 Keyboard Data
Standard
4.3 Variables
4.5 Color Transitions
4.7 Direction
4.8 Mouse Data
4.9 Keyboard Data
Standard
5.1 Variables
5.8 Clickable Interaction
8.1 Putting Together Control Structures
24.3 Creating Graphics Using Variables
23.3 Creating Graphics Using Variables
Standard
5.1 Variables
5.8 Clickable Interaction
8.1 Putting Together Control Structures
Standard
1.4 Variables
2.2 Color Transitions
2.4 Direction
3.2 Mouse Data
3.3 Keyboard Data
Standard
13.11 Variables
13.19 Putting Together Control Structures
Standard
3.11 Variables
3.19 Putting Together Control Structures
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math in JavaScript
3.5 Using Graphics in JavaScript
6.11 Variables
6.19 Putting Together Control Structures
Standard
3.1 What is Scripting?
3.2 Disappearing Platforms
3.3 Fading Platforms
3.4 Deadly Lava
4.1 Completing Your Obby
Standard
6.1 Tuples
6.2 Lists
6.5 2d Lists
6.6 Dictionaries
Standard
2.4 Determining Allele Order
2.5 Percent Genotype Dominance
2.6 Print Total Genotype Dominance
3.4 Changing Speeds on Collision
3.5 Inelastic Collisions
3.6 Elastic Collisions
4.3 Time to Impact
4.4 Elastic Collisions
Standard
1.2 Programming with Variables
2.2 Programming with Variables
3.1 Printing, Variables, and Math
4.3 Variables and Arrays
5.3 Categorizing Triangles with a Varied Base Value
6.1 Modeling with Tracy
Standard
1.11 Variables
1.19 Putting Together Control Structures
2.2 Variables and Types
3.4 Variables
9.1 Tuples
9.2 Lists
10.1 2d Lists
10.4 Dictionaries
14.5 Class Variables vs. Instance Variables
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math in JavaScript
3.5 Using Graphics in JavaScript
5.4 Variables
Standard
4.1 Variables
5.4 Variables
8.1 Putting Together Control Structures
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math in JavaScript
3.5 Using Graphics in JavaScript
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math in JavaScript
3.5 Using Graphics in JavaScript
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math in JavaScript
3.5 Using Graphics in JavaScript
Standard
4.1 Variables
6.1 Putting Together Control Structures
Standard
2.11 Variables
2.19 Putting Together Control Structures
3.2 Variables and Types
8.1 Tuples
8.2 Lists
9.1 2d Lists
9.4 Dictionaries
12.5 Class Variables vs. Instance Variables
17.3 Creating Graphics Using Variables
22.3 Creating Graphics Using Variables
Standard
14.2 Variables
14.3 User Input
14.4 Basic Math in JavaScript
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
6.3 Variables
6.4 User Input
6.5 Basic Math in JavaScript
6.6 Using Graphics in JavaScript
Standard
2.12 Variables
2.22 Putting Together Control Structures
5.2 Variables and Types
10.1 Tuples
10.2 Lists
11.1 2d Lists
11.4 Dictionaries
Standard
6.2 Variables
6.3 User Input
6.4 Basic Math in JavaScript
6.5 Using Graphics in JavaScript
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
6.2 Variables
6.3 User Input
6.4 Basic Math in JavaScript
6.5 Using Graphics in JavaScript
Standard
3.11 Variables
3.19 Putting Together Control Structures
Standard
6.1 Programming Concepts
Standard
10.3 Variables
10.4 User Input
10.5 Basic Math in JavaScript
10.6 Using Graphics in JavaScript
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
3.3 Variables and Types
9.1 Tuples
9.2 Lists
9.5 2d Lists
15.5 Class Variables vs. Instance Variables
18.11 Variables
18.19 Putting Together Control Structures
12.3 Dictionaries
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
2.2 Variables
2.3 User Input
2.4 Basic Math
Standard
8.3 Variables
8.4 User Input
8.5 Basic Math in JavaScript
8.6 Using Graphics in JavaScript
Standard
8.3 Variables
8.4 User Input
8.5 Basic Math in JavaScript
8.6 Using Graphics in JavaScript
Standard
4.3 Variables and Types
6.1 Tuples
6.2 Lists
6.5 2d Lists
6.6 Dictionaries
Standard
4.2 Variables
4.3 User Input
4.4 Basic Math in JavaScript
4.5 Using Graphics in JavaScript
Standard
23.1 Programming Concepts
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
6.10 Variables
8.2 Variables
8.3 User Input
8.4 Basic Math
7.2 Variables and Types
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
2.2 Variables
2.3 User Input
2.4 Basic Math in JavaScript
2.5 Using Graphics in JavaScript
Standard
2.2 Variables
2.3 User Input
2.4 Basic Math in JavaScript
2.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
4.4 Variables
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
3.11 Variables
3.19 Putting Together Control Structures
Standard
3.12 Variables
3.20 Putting Together Control Structures
Standard
3.2 Variables
3.3 User Input
3.4 Basic Math
Standard
5.3 Variables
5.5 Color Transitions
5.7 Direction
5.8 Mouse Data
5.9 Keyboard Data
Standard
4.2 Variables
4.3 User Input
4.4 Basic Math
11.3 Variables
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
6.2 Variables
6.3 User Input
6.4 Basic Math in JavaScript
6.5 Using Graphics in JavaScript
Standard
16.1 Programming Concepts
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math
Standard
20.1 Programming Concepts
Standard
4.2 Variables
6.1 Putting Together Control Structures
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
5.1 Programming Concepts
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
1.11 Variables
1.19 Putting Together Control Structures
3.4 Variables
Standard
13.2 Variables
13.3 User Input
13.4 Basic Math in JavaScript
Standard
5.3 Variables
5.5 Color Transitions
5.7 Direction
5.8 Mouse Data
5.9 Keyboard Data
Standard
3.4 Variables
Standard
2.2 Variables and Types
Standard
4.1 Tuples
4.2 Lists
5.1 2d Lists
5.4 Dictionaries
8.5 Class Variables vs. Instance Variables
Standard
5.1 Variables
5.8 Clickable Interaction
8.1 Putting Together Control Structures
Standard
5.1 Variables
5.8 Clickable Interaction
8.1 Putting Together Control Structures
Standard
2.2 Variables and Types
12.1 Tuples
12.2 Lists
13.1 2d Lists
13.4 Dictionaries
16.5 Class Variables vs. Instance Variables
Standard
2.2 Variables and Types
11.10 Variables
11.15 Clickable Interaction
11.21 Putting Together Control Structures
Standard
4.1 Tuples
4.2 Lists
5.1 2d Lists
5.4 Dictionaries
9.5 Class Variables vs. Instance Variables
12.3 Creating Graphics Using Variables
11.3 Creating Graphics Using Variables
Standard
8.2 Variables
8.3 User Input
8.4 Basic Math in JavaScript
Standard
12.2 Variables
12.3 User Input
12.4 Basic Math in JavaScript
Standard
5.2 Variables
5.3 User Input
5.4 Basic Math in JavaScript
5.5 Using Graphics in JavaScript
Standard
3.3 Variables
3.5 Color Transitions
3.7 Direction
3.8 Mouse Data
3.9 Keyboard Data